All,
We've received a response from Eclipse's License/IP team on what should be included in each file, and displayed within our NOTICE file. Below are the contents.
For the headers of each source file:
/**********************************************************************
* Copyright (c) {DATE} Contributors to the Eclipse Foundation
*
* See the NOTICES file(s) distributed with this work for additional
* information regarding copyright ownership.
*
* All rights reserved. This program and the accompanying materials
* are made available under the terms of the Apache License, Version 2.0
* which accompanies this distribution and is available at
* http://www.opensource.org/licenses/apache2.0.php
*
* SPDX-License-Identifier: Apache-2.0
**********************************************************************/
For the NOTICE file:
SPDXVersion: SPDX-2.1
PackageName: Eclipse Microprofile
PackageHomePage: http://www.eclipse.org/microprofile
PackageLicenseDeclared: Apache-2.0
PackageCopyrightText: <text>
{Legal Entity 1}
{Legal Entity 2}
{Legal Entity 3}
...
</text>
Please note, the enumerated list of legal entities are those contributing to the code as companies (e.g. Red Hat, IBM, Payara, Tomitribe) and those contributing as individuals (e.g. Mark Struberg,John D. Ament, Jonathan Halterman)
I'm going to leave this thread locked to avoid any confusion to those looking at it, please feel free to start additional discussion threads as appropriate.